Output 085778abee0c2af88476fd53900dc65da1020f08202bc3ae80b8f65357dcbcaf:0

value
435665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aabd0919be1e9cd6dba97b6d486f4b8175b36d41 OP_EQUAL
address
3HFoFaK1RLHY5AvS96UAp3bpFSEqpJSVrc
transaction
085778abee0c2af88476fd53900dc65da1020f08202bc3ae80b8f65357dcbcaf